Career highlights

  • Leading the successful defence of The Age, The Sydney Morning Herald and its journalists in the Ben Roberts-Smith proceedings in the Federal Court of Australia and the High Court of Australia.
  • Representing Getax Australia in relation to Australia's largest ever foreign bribery prosecution and pecuniary-penalty order proceedings in the Queensland Supreme and District Courts.
  • Acting for John Pesutto MP in defamation proceedings commenced by Moira Deeming MP.
  • Advising state government departments and local councils in connection with inquiries and investigations. 
  • Defending Al Jazeera Media Network in Federal Court of Australia defamation proceedings.
